build: make genappimage.sh work with existing CMAKE_INSTALL_PREFIX

Using CMAKE_INSTALL_PREFIX is unreliable as it's a cache variable,
meaning the users previous value will be used if not supplied. Instead,
use the `--prefix` flag which is guaranteed to always work.
